constants

package
v0.3.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jul 31, 2018 License: Apache-2.0 Imports: 0 Imported by: 0

Documentation

Index

Constants

View Source
const (
	// DefaultLogLevel is the default log level
	DefaultLogLevel = "info"

	// RootDir is the path to the root directory
	RootDir = "/"

	// WorkspaceDir is the path to the workspace directory
	WorkspaceDir = "/workspace"

	//KanikoDir is the path to the Kaniko directory
	KanikoDir = "/kaniko"

	WhitelistPath = "/proc/self/mountinfo"

	Author = "kaniko"

	// ContextTar is the default name of the tar uploaded to GCS buckets
	ContextTar = "context.tar.gz"

	// BuildContextDir is the directory a build context will be unpacked into,
	// for example, a tarball from a GCS bucket will be unpacked here
	BuildContextDir = "/kaniko/buildcontext/"

	// KanikoIntermediateStagesDir is where we will store intermediate stages
	// as tarballs in case they are needed later on
	KanikoIntermediateStagesDir = "/kaniko/stages"

	// Various snapshot modes:
	SnapshotModeTime = "time"
	SnapshotModeFull = "full"

	// NoBaseImage is the scratch image
	NoBaseImage = "scratch"

	GCSBuildContextPrefix      = "gs://"
	S3BuildContextPrefix       = "s3://"
	LocalDirBuildContextPrefix = "dir://"
)

Variables

View Source
var KanikoBuildFiles = []string{"/kaniko/executor", "/kaniko/ssl/certs/ca-certificates.crt"}

KanikoBuildFiles is the list of files required to build kaniko

View Source
var ScratchEnvVars = []string{"P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in"}

ScratchEnvVars are the default environment variables needed for a scratch image.

Functions

This section is empty.

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L